‘Faith And Love Expressed.’
Luke 7:36-50.
a)     Luke 7:36. Simon the Pharisee welcomed Jesus as a guest for a meal.
b)    Luke 7:37. A sinful woman knew that Jesus was there in the Pharisee’s house. She brought an alabaster flask of perfumed oil.
c)      Luke 7:38. Standing behind at His feet, weeping, she began to wet His feet with her tears, and wiped them with the hair of her head, and kissed his feet, and anointed them with the ointment.
d)    Luke 7:39. The Pharisee spoke to himself about Jesus because he thought that, if Jesus was a prophet, He would reject the sinful woman.
e)     Luke 7:40. Jesus knew what Simon was thinking and He spoke out. Then Simon asked Him to continue His conversation.
f)       Luke 7:41-42. Jesus told Simon a story about Forgiveness and Love.
g)      Luke 7:43. Simon fully understood the story.
h)    Luke 7:44-46. Jesus lovingly affirmed what the sinful woman had done to Him.
i)       Luke 7:47-48. Jesus forgave the sinful woman her sins.
j)       Luke 7:49. The other guests who sat at Simon’s table began to accuse Jesus about His forgiving the sinful woman’s sins.
k)    Luke 7:50. Jesus ignored the accusers and told the sinful woman that her Faith had Saved her and she was to go in Peace.

The perfumed oil with which the sinful woman anointed the feet of Jesus was very valuable and precious. It was probably the most costly thing that she owned such was her love for the Lord. Jesus did not reject this as being a waste, He received it as her Love and Worship. We should give our best and do our best for the Lord.
